Job Description

Financial Accounting (50 – 60%)

  • Manage all accounting operations including invoicing, A/R, A/P, GL, cost and revenue recognition including review of key working papers, payments and journal entries.
  • Maintain a documented system of accounting practices and policies.
  • Manage and optimize month-end, quarter-end and year-end close process.
  • Optimize and manage working capital and cash flow for the business.
  • Coordinate and manage year-end review with external auditor including review of all audit working papers, etc.
  • Perform overall control of all financial transactions and accountancy matters, including auditing of systems.
  • Ensure quality control over financial transactions and financial reporting.
  • Ensure complete confidentiality and integrity of data concerning financial and employee information.

Managerial Accounting (20 – 30%)

  • Facilitate and coordinate both departmental and company budgeting process
  • Work with reporting unit leaders to maintain perpetual / rolling budget updates.
  • Provide analysis and recommendations on operational expenditures.

Legal & Tax (0 – 10%) 

  • Ensure regulatory requirements of all statutory bodies are met (Canada, US, some international).
  • File accurate and timely federal, state / provincial and local tax / legal filings.
  • Experience with preparation and filing of corporate income tax returns in Canada and the US.
